Chelsea Sacks Manager Graham Potter After Torrid Season

Graham Potter has been sacked by Chelsea due to a poor season.

Share:

In a move that will shock the football world, Chelsea Football Club has officially parted ways with their manager, Graham Potter. The decision comes as no surprise following a tumultuous season for the club, which has seen them struggle to find form and sit disappointingly in 11th place in the Premier League table.

Potter, who previously managed Brighton and Hove Albion, joined Chelsea at the beginning of the season with much fanfare and high hopes. However, the reality has been far from ideal, with a string of losses and lackluster performances that have left fans frustrated and disappointed.

Despite the disappointing results, Potter did manage to lead Chelsea to the quarter-finals of the Champions League, where they are set to face Real Madrid. The club has acknowledged his efforts and contribution during his tenure, and has expressed gratitude for his willingness to work collaboratively with them to ensure a smooth transition.
